Tiger Bulldog 150 - 2011 Specifications and Reviews

The 2011 Tiger Bulldog 150 is an entry-level commuter motorcycle ideal for new riders and daily urban use. Its lightweight 120 kg frame, reliable electric starter, and compact dimensions make it nimble and easy to handle in traffic. Known for affordability and fuel efficiency with its 12.5-liter tank, this practical bike excels as a dependable city runabout.

Engine and Transmission Specifications

Transmission type,final driveChain
Gearbox5-speed
Cooling systemOil & air
Fuel controlSOHC
Fuel systemCarburettor
Engine typeSingle cylinder, four-stroke
Capacity:149.00 ccm (9.09 cubic inches)
 
 

Brakes, suspension, Frame and wheels

Rear brakesSingle disc
Front brakesSingle disc
Rear tyre dimensions2.75-17
Front tyre dimensions2.75-17
Rear suspensionFour dampers
Front suspensionTelescopic fork

Physical measures and capacities

Fuel capacity12.50 litres (3.30 gallons)
Overall width760 mm (29.9 inches)
Overall length2,010 mm (79.1 inches)
Overall height1,200 mm (47.2 inches)
Dry weight120.0 kg (264.6 pounds)

Rider Profile

Best ForThis small-displacement single-cylinder machine is ideal for beginners or those wanting a low-stress, easy-to-manage ride.
PurposeBuilt as an allround commuter, it is best suited to everyday urban transport rather than performance or adventure riding.
Rider FitIts light dry weight of 120 kg and low seat height make it very manageable for riders of smaller stature or limited strength.
CharacterIt has a simple, no-frills, practical personality suited to affordable daily transportation and light utility use.
Not Ideal ForIt is not suited for riders seeking high speed, long-distance touring comfort, or serious off-road capability.
